domain、range和properties特性不一样,特性是一种推理机制要用来约束(Constaint)的,约束即是限制,可以用推理机制来验证,限制出问题就...
2.3 软件下载 Protege提供桌面版和web版,两大版本,桌面版支持windows、Linux和Mac操作系统。web版包括共享版和本地安装版两个版本。...2.4 安装调试 protege桌面版下载完成以后,解压后得到的文件结构如下图所示: ?...Protege的可以通过单击run.bat进行运行,运行界面包括两部分:命令行窗口和图形可视化界面,如下图所示: ?...2.5 中文汉化 目前能够找到的Protege中文汉化版本为5.0,下载地址如下图所示: ? ? 2.6 用户手册 protege提供完善的文档内容,包括用户使用手册和开发手册两大类型的文档。
可自定义的用户界面 可视化支持 本体重构支持 与推理机的直接接口 高度可插拔的架构 与WebProtégé交叉兼容 1、下载和安装 官方网址: https://protege.stanford.edu...Environment) 关于下载:可以在官方网站上面下载所需版本,也可以使用下面的链接地址查看所有版本信息,按需下载: https://protegewiki.stanford.edu/wiki/Protege_Desktop_Old_Versions
人工非结构化数据抽取(众包标注平台)、人工辅助修正 以构造的实体为出发点在相关的平台爬虫爬取结构化数据作为补充,可重复迭代 人工非结构化数据抽取 其他团队已有的研究成果、数据库数据(本体对齐) 本体建模 基于protege...开源工具(https://protege.stanford.edu/)手工构建本体,依托于protege可以搭建一个支持多人协作的online版的大型本体构建平台 protege的底层是对owl文件的增删改查
1.环境相关 我的: Java: Eclipse: Protege: Protege-5.2.0 2.项目整体逻辑 如图: 3.用本体编辑工具protege构建基础本体文件 Protege...是一个本体编辑工具,可以将知识的三元组以及各种逻辑通过可视化界面编辑成本体文件,protege还带有一些推理机插件(见下图),pellet、Hermit等,可以利用这些插件对本体文件进行推理。...可见Protege能一条龙解决本体的编辑、推理、查询等问题,但本项目要求用Java调API实现功能。编辑、推理和检索都是在构建好的基础本体文件上进行的,该本体文件就是用protege构建的。...Protege构建本体时,主要用到的有‘Classes(类)’;‘Individuals(实例)’;‘Object properties(对象属性)’;‘Data properties(数据属性)’这四个概念...初始化本体文件 通过protege构建好的本体文件保存为一个owl文件,接下来要对其进行编辑推理检索,这些工作通过调用OWLAPI和Jena API实现。首先读入owl文件。
我们所进行的创建工作应该是一个不断迭代的过程,此教程将其简化为七步法 具体可参考:https://blog.csdn.net/harry_c/article/details/103995267 Protégé官网(https://protege.stanford.edu...但官网下载较慢,这里提供百度网盘的下载地址: 百度网盘地址下载: 下载链接:https://pan.baidu.com/s/1dq-2prplkhQCsdmK00pL5g 提取码:675d 下载后,解压Protege...-5.5.0-win.rar后,即可使用,免安装,我的安装路径为D:\apps目录下,解压后的目录结构为:D:\apps\Protege-5.5.0-win\Protege-5.5.0-win\Protege...-5.5.0 压缩包解压之后有Protege.exe和run.bat这两个文件,点击任何一个都可以打开Protégé。...三者的关系为: protege定义本体,SWRL编写规则,Jess将protege中的知识库和SWRL规则转化成内部格式,从而进行推理。
本文将简单介绍知识图谱的设计工具之一:Protege, 并通过一个简单的知识图介绍如何构建。在第二篇中将用 webProtege 构建,并将构建的文件导入到图数据库NEO4J中。 1....桌面端: Protege: https://protege.stanford.edu 官方介绍:A free, open-source ontology editor and framework for...在protege的class中,所有的分类都继承自Thing大类中,我们可以进行添加子类,如,加入Company、Person和Location分类。...可以使用protege自带的OntoGraf查看当前的知识图:如果没有OntoGraf标签,可以点击Window选项,选择Tabs,将OntoGraf标签页勾选,如图: ? 本项目的图显示如下: ?
[图片] 这批域名中当属protege.com表现抢眼,拍了337935元。...此外,protege.com还对应斯坦福大学医学院生物研究中心开发的Protégé软件,极具商业价值。
Protege 1. 知识图谱(KG) 知识图谱是一种用图模型来描述知识和建模世界万物之间的关联关系的技术方法。 知识图谱由节点和边组成。...Protege The Protege Project offers WebProtege and Protege Desktop, which are free and open source ontology...github.com/ontop/ontop D2RQ: http://d2rq.org/ DB-Engines Ranking: https://db-engines.com/en/ranking Protege...: https://protege.stanford.edu/ ----
“门徒”protege.com、“小溪”creek.com,等一批短小精悍,惹人喜爱的3字母域名纷纷结拍了,下面就来详细介绍一下: 排名第一的“门徒”域名protege.com,拍了
RDF, RDFS, OWL, Protege, 本体构建。 MySQL数据库, pymysql。 D2rq, Jena, fuseki, SPARQL。...此处我们使用Protege进行本体建模。 首先下载protege,下载链接为https://protege.stanford.edu/。
本体构建,常用的工具是斯坦福大学的开源工具Protege。它实现了全套OWL本体文件的定义,但是它只能以序列化(N-Triples,Turtles)后的文件存储,并不支持多人协同编辑。...在工程实践中,可以按照Protege的基本功能,实现Web端管理平台编辑。
Protege 乍一看,似乎Protege对企业的关注几乎没有留下任何其他空间。但是,开发人员可以利用Protege的开源工具套件,为专家和知识渊博的初学者提供强大的应用工具。
首先介绍下我们使用的工具 protégé(点击进入官网下载): Protégé,又常常简单地拼写为 “Protege”,是一个斯坦福大学开发的本体编辑和知识获取软件。...打开 protege,看到和下图类似的界面。在 Ontology IRI 中填写我们新建本体资源的 IRI。读者可以填写自己的符合标准的 IRI。...我们没有在 protege 中显式地定义互斥关系,读者可以自己定义。 图片 接下来我们切换到 "Object Properties" 页面,我们在此界面创建类之间的关系,即,对象属性。...图片 protege 也支持以可视化的方式来展示本体结构。我们点击 "Window" 选项,在 "Tabs" 中选择 "OntoGraf",然后 "Entities" 旁边就多了一个标签页。...图片 在这个小节,我们简单地介绍了如何用 protege 自顶向下地构建知识图谱的本体结构。对于 Protege 更详细的操作和介绍,请参考这篇文档。
Protege 如何使用 RDF 表达实体 4.3. 使用 rdflib 操作 RDF 1....Protege 是开源的本体开发工具。 Turtle 是一种 RDF 图的序列化方式,它比 RDF/XML 序列化方式紧凑,比 N-Triples 可读性好。 2....Protege 如何使用 RDF 表达实体 IRI Classes Individuals Restriction 4.3.
本文将介绍如何通过 Protege 构建 OWL 本体,文中使用的软件版本为 mac 上的 protege 5.5.0 桌面版。...OWL 本体的组件与 Protege 框架下的本体组件相对应,包括: Individuals:对应 Instances Properties:对应 Slots Classes:对应 Classes 1.1...推理机的功能主要有两个: 推理类的层级结构(一个类是否为另一个类的子类) 测试一个类的稳定性(是否可能存在实例) 在 protege 中的菜单中选择推理机,执行推理。...在 protege 中,右键可以自动将原始类转换为定义类(也可以自己设置充要条件): ? 充要条件的主要作用是帮助推理机推理类的层级结构,推理机只会自动推理定义类下的类。...附录 C:插件 Protege 支持许多有用的插件,5.5.0 版本下可通过 File -> Check for Plugins 安装和升级插件: ?
Protege 开发者可以利用Protege的开源工具套件,为专家和初学者提供强大的应用工具。开发人员可以修改、创建、共享和上传应用程序,并提供了技术支持社区。 10. TensorFlow ?
总体流程 使用 Protege 进行 本体(ontology)建模 根据本体建模,配置 RDF 与 关系数据库间的映射关系 导出 RDF 导入 Neo4j 参考: Ontop 官网: https
作为Protege Partners的创始人兼首席执行官,他将自己比作是Y Combinator创始人,Sam Altman。不同的是,Altman在硅谷孵化高科技企业,而他则在华尔街培育对冲基金。
1.2 Cypher查询语言Cypher查询语言(简称:CQL),就像MySQL,Oracle的查询语言是SQL,Protege的查询语言是GQL,而Neo4j的查询语言则是CQL。
领取专属 10元无门槛券
手把手带您无忧上云